Data Associate--Business Analysis--(Reference Data)

Standard & Poor's, a division of The McGraw-Hill Companies, is the world's foremost provider of independent credit ratings, indices, risk evaluation, investment research, data, and valuations. An essential part of the world's financial infrastructure, Standard & Poor's has played a leading role for more than 140 years in providing investors with the independent benchmarks they need to feel more confident about their investment and financial decisions. And we do it with utmost integrity. If our values speak to you, then speak to us.



Standard & Poor's Data Center of Excellence focuses on the data management needs within the Credit Market Services organization to ensure effective and appropriate use of quality content. In an effort to increase the reach of the content throughout the business, the Data CoE is an essential part of S&P's understanding the requirements, the sourcing of the data, as well as the implementation and support of a system meeting the high volume and high quality data needs. This newly created business unit is actively recruiting for a Data Associate-Business Analysis and will be a both a significant contributor and driver of this effort.





The Data Associate will lead the gathering of data requirements for the implementation of reference data architecture in Credit Market Services. This position requires the individual to understand the varying data needs of multiple business units in their requirement to collect content from multiple sources and desire to integrate the content for internal and external purposes. The individual must be prepared to hold detailed conversations and to complete full technical and data specifications with both the IT implementers within S&P and the data providers as well as lead the analysis necessary to ensure a successful rollout and ongoing support.



Major Accountabilities: Understand and analyze broad business problems, conceptualizing the data solutions and processes to solve these business problems Drive the creation of a conceptual data model for Credit Market Services that enables the linking of disparate data sets Work in partnership with IT to incorporate new vendor feeds into CMS data architecture, ensuring data quality principles are adhered to Understand the expectations of Data Management users in the implementation of data entry processes including exception reporting Research and report on any and all reference data identifiers that are within the Ratings process Bring new processes and new technology concepts to the Ratings process. Perform mapping multiple data sources with the intention of full data integration. Use industry best practices to participate in strategic project execution, including leading data requirements specification (DRS) workshops, delivering DRS documents and supervising the execution of DRS activities in CMS projects Design, document, implement and report use cases and test cases for new process implementations Provide the necessary parties with measurable processes to ensure ongoing success of implemented feeds. Determining the inputs, storage and outputs as well as analyze the intervention to manage the businesses' expectations ongoing. Working with Data quality teams for the implementation of the metrics necessary to monitor the new processes. Coordinate across all regions and data management locations to form a standardized process maximizing its assets. This equates to coordinating across, US, Europe and Asia, including India operations. Work regularly with the business champions to ensure the project stays up-to-speed with Data CoE projects and initiatives as it streamlines production processes. Provide the sponsors and stakeholders the service of delivering what is necessary to meet their current and future data needs Provide general and detailed support for data projects in the CMS organization REQUIREMENTS


Bachelor's Degree in Accounting or Finance or closely related field is required; an MBA is preferred Minimum 3 years experience gathering, documenting and presenting business requirements for a financial services company or global data provider; experience working with working with or as an external consultant is highly desirableMust have data management experience and some workflow redesign and process mapping experienceMust have a good understanding of fixed income terms and conditions and an understanding of Financial Reference Data; must have an intermediate data model understanding Deep understanding of operations experience with experience managing major data projects that resulted in positive business impacting results Some experience working with senior product management staff to prioritize new databases and enhancements to existing databases Advanced project management skills; a PMP would be considered a plus Strong written and oral communication skills Advanced decision making and problem solving skillsComfortable multi-tasking and meet strict deadlines Advanced group facilitation skills Customer focused with a good understanding of different market segments use of S&P dataChampion and agent of changeAbility to work well within the context of a team Good decision making skills and intermediate leadership skills Breadth of international experience, including examining and integrating data across multiple markets.
